1What is the typical cost range for a full home window replacement in Sharpsburg, and what factors influence the price?

For a standard single-family home in Sharpsburg, a full window replacement typically ranges from $8,000 to $20,000+, depending on the number and size of windows. Key cost factors include the window material (vinyl, wood, composite), glass options (like Low-E coatings for Maryland's variable climate), and the complexity of installation in older homes common to the area. Labor costs can also be influenced by local permitting requirements in Washington County and whether structural repairs to historic frames are needed.

2When is the best time of year to schedule window installation in the Sharpsburg area?

The ideal times are late spring (April-May)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er mild, dry weather in Western Maryland, which is crucial for a proper sealant installation and allows for open windows during interior work. Avoid the peak of summer humidity, which can affect caulking, and deep winter, when cold temperatures can complicate installations and increase heating costs for your home during the process.

3Are there specific local regulations or historic district considerations for window replacement in Sharpsburg?

Yes, this is critical. Sharpsburg is rich in history, with many homes near the Antietam National Battlefield. If your property is within a designated historic district or is individually listed, you will likely need approval from the Hagerstown-Washington County Historic District Commission for any exterior alterations, including window style and material. Even outside strict districts, adhering to the architectural character of your home is important for community preservation and can affect resale value.

4How do I choose a reputable window installation contractor in Washington County?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have verifiable local references in the Sharpsburg/Boonsboro area. Look for companies experienced with Maryland's climate who can advise on energy-efficient options suitable for our cold winters and humid summers. Always check their standing with the Maryland Home Improvement Commission (MHIC) for a valid license and review their warranty coverage for both product and local labor.

5What are the most important energy-efficient features to consider for Sharpsburg's climate?

Given Maryland's four-season climate with hot, humid summers and cold winters, look for double-pane Low-E argon gas-filled windows. The Low-E coating reflects infrared heat, keeping homes cooler in summer and retaining warmth in winter. Also, ensure a high-quality weather seal to combat the wind and precipitation common in our region. Proper installation is key to preventing air leakage, which directly impacts your heating and cooling bills year-round.
